BlueM.Sim application: Difference between revisions

From BlueM
Jump to navigation Jump to search
(→‎Fehlermeldungen: Warnungen hinzugefügt)
(→‎Allgemeine Hinweise: Übergabeparameter)
Line 5: Line 5:
==Allgemeine Hinweise==
==Allgemeine Hinweise==
* Der Name des Datensatzes darf aus nicht mehr als 32 Zeichen bestehen! (''siehe Bug 13'')
* Der Name des Datensatzes darf aus nicht mehr als 32 Zeichen bestehen! (''siehe Bug 13'')
* Man kann den Namen des Datensatzes auch direkt als Übergabeparameter an das BlaueModell übergeben, in diesem Fall muss nur darauf geachtet werden, dass das aktuelle Arbeitsverzeichnis auch dem Verzeichnis entspricht, in dem der Datensatz abgelegt ist:
:<dos>C:\Arbeitsverzeichnis>"Pfad\zu\BlauesModell.exe" Datensatzname</dos>
* Es ist möglich, den Systemplan mithilfe von TALSIM zu erstellen, ihn zu exportieren, und ihn dann für das Blaue Modell zu verwenden. Dazu sind kleinere Modifikationen an den Exportdateien erforderlich. Siehe [[TALSIM Export]].
* Es ist möglich, den Systemplan mithilfe von TALSIM zu erstellen, ihn zu exportieren, und ihn dann für das Blaue Modell zu verwenden. Dazu sind kleinere Modifikationen an den Exportdateien erforderlich. Siehe [[TALSIM Export]].



Revision as of 09:05, 11 December 2006

Diese Seite ist eine Hilfe zur Anwendung des Blauen Modells. (Siehe auch BlauesModell Eingabedateien).

Allgemeine Hinweise

  • Der Name des Datensatzes darf aus nicht mehr als 32 Zeichen bestehen! (siehe Bug 13)
  • Man kann den Namen des Datensatzes auch direkt als Übergabeparameter an das BlaueModell übergeben, in diesem Fall muss nur darauf geachtet werden, dass das aktuelle Arbeitsverzeichnis auch dem Verzeichnis entspricht, in dem der Datensatz abgelegt ist:
<dos>C:\Arbeitsverzeichnis>"Pfad\zu\BlauesModell.exe" Datensatzname</dos>
  • Es ist möglich, den Systemplan mithilfe von TALSIM zu erstellen, ihn zu exportieren, und ihn dann für das Blaue Modell zu verwenden. Dazu sind kleinere Modifikationen an den Exportdateien erforderlich. Siehe TALSIM Export.

Talsperre (*.TAL)

Hydraulische Elemente (*.HYA)

Format der Eingabedatei *.HYA

Unterwasserstand für Turbinen und Wehre

Ein Unterwasserstand wird durch eine Kontrollfunktion (Systemzustand) übergeben. In der TALSIM-Oberfläche ist dies nicht möglich, aber durch Bearbeiten der Eingabedateien. Dazu muss in der Datei *.HYA in die Spalte "WSP unten / KTRID" die Kennung der gewünschten Kontrollfunktion, die den Unterwasserstand übergibt, eingetragen werden. Die Kennungen der Kontrollfunktionen werden in der *.KTR-Datei vergeben. Wird kein Unterwasserstand angegeben, wird der Unterwasserstand als "MIN_mNN" angenommen, eine Konstante mit dem Wert -490. (Folgen?)

Absenkbares Wehr

Ein absenkbares Wehr wird dadurch erreicht, dass die Kennung einer Kontrollfunktion (siehe *.KTR-Datei) in die Spalte "Fak hue / KTR" eingetragen wird. Der Faktor aus der Kontrollfunktion wird dann in jedem Zeitschritt von der normalen Wehroberkante subtrahiert (nicht multipliziert).

Fehlermeldungen/Warnungen

In manchen Fällen gibt das Blaue Modell bei Programmabbruch eine globale ERROR-Konstante zurück. (Im Fall das eine $FEHL.TMP Datei generiert wird, steht dort auch die ERROR-Konstante in der linken Spalte).

Warnungen (z.B. Speicherüberläufe) werden während der Simulation in die Datei $WARN.TMP geschrieben.

Verschiedenes

Kleine Bugs in den Exportdateien, die die Simulation aber nicht beeinflussen:

  • *.TAL: Bei der Speicherkennlinie wird das Volumen in normierter Form (0 bis 1) in die Exportdatei geschrieben, in der Spaltenüberschrift steht aber als Einheit "Tsd.cbm".